On about half of our computers--all configured similarly with regard to hard- and software--a tiny window shows up whenever we start Revit 2010. All we can see of its title bar is a capital "F" and the Close Window "X." We can't stretch the window, and the "X" doesn't do anything. We can, however, right-click on the window and select one of the two popup menu choices--"Hide" and "Move". Both of these work correctly.

However, I'd *like* to simply not have this window show at all. Today, when Revit couldn't see one of the network drives and threw up a message box reporting it couldn't find the template, I could see just the tops of some additional letters in this form below its title bar. So, it must be an actual message box of some sort.

Any ideas what this is, or of how to avoid seeing it? TIA for any help/suggestions you can offer.
